Evel Dick calls Big Brother 22: All-Stars one of the worst seasons in the history of the show and blasts Dan Gheesling and Derrick Levasseur for allegedly pregaming with certain players. Dick Donato first competed on Big Brother 8. The twist of that season consisted of certain houseguests spending their summer with a person that they really hated. In this case, Dick was cast along with his estranged daughter Daniele Donato Briones. Despite their differences, Dick did what he could to protect Dani in the game. Over the course of the season, they started to work together to advance in the game.

In the end, Evel Dick and Dani got to the Final 2 of Big Brother 8… but it was Evel Dick who took home the $500,000 grand prize after a 5-2 jury vote at the finale. Years later, Dick and Dani were among the six returning houseguests who were cast on Big Brother 13. The journey was very short for Dick during that season, however. He ultimately decided to walk out on day 6 for personal reasons. In 2020, Daniele Donato came back to the show to compete on Big Brother: All-Stars. But it is safe to say that her father isn’t particularly fond of this season at all.

Evel Dick has always gotten very involved in the discourse surrounding a new season of Big Brother. He hosts a reality TV recap talk show called Dick @ Nite and is credited for leaking the official Big Brother 22 cast list that turned out to be one hundred percent correct prior to the announcement. Throughout this All-Stars season, Evel Dick has shared his two cents about how the season is going… and his thoughts are generally off-the-cuff and blunt. On Twitter, Evel Dick has declared that BB22 is destined to become one of the worst seasons in the history of the show, and will be the reason why the fans will never get another All-Stars season again. He blames this bad review on the allegation that BB10 winner Dan and BB16 winner Derrick were pregaming prior to this season. Finally, Dick foresees that the second half of this second All-Stars season will be “near unwatchable.”

The Big Brother fans don’t always agree with Dick Donato’s statements. With that said, the fans can always count on Dick to say certain things that other former houseguests are too scared to talk about. Given that his daughter is competing on BB22, Dick is watching the season even more closely. However, he seems to be giving up on cheering for anybody if the rest of the season will just be the execution of a pregame plan devised by former contestants who aren’t even playing the game.
